WebAt a glance, a home equity loan works similarly to most other loans — a borrower takes a lump sum of money and repays it in fixed installments over a set period. This … Web7 feb. 2024 · Home Equity = FMV – (RP + OL) FMV is the current “fair market value” (commonly determined as the appraisal value) of your home. RP is the “remaining principal” amount of the mortgage loan, the principal balance that has not yet been paid by the borrower (the homeowner). OL stands for any “other liens” on the property that may exist.
